Casual Diner Restaurant for Sale in San Francisco, CA
Why this business stands out
This trendy diner-style restaurant in the San Francisco Bay Area generates approximately $68K in seller discretionary earnings while operating as a largely absentee business, serving breakfast and lunch in a well-appointed space with a beer and wine license, skylight, and ample parking in a popular neighborhood. The fully equipped kitchen with a Type 1 hood, along with a favorable lease, provides a turnkey platform for a new owner to continue existing operations or reposition with a new concept. The combination of strong location, absentee operating model, and ABC license makes this a practical acquisition for an operator seeking a flexible food-and-beverage opportunity in a high-barrier market.

Illustrative only — not a financing offer. Assumes a 10% down payment and a 10-year SBA 7(a) loan at 10.5%. Actual terms vary by lender, deal structure, and buyer profile.
The DSCR shown is computed on raw cash flow — before the owner-salary, maintenance-capex, and rent adjustments SBA lenders apply when underwriting. Model the lender's view in the DSCR calculator.
